Claims (1)
- 【特許請求の範囲】 1. 直交振幅変調(QAM)方式で変調され、QAM方式信号点配置で表現さ れた位相ベクトル点を含むビットストリームを受信する受信機(130)であっ て、 復号化されたビットストリームを生成するため、4相位相シフトキーイング( QPSK)方式信号点配置に関してQAM変調されたビットストリームを復号化 する第1の復号器(146)と、 上記第1の復号器に接続され、上記第1の復号器によって定められたQAM方 式信号点配置の部分集合領域内でQPSK方式信号点配置に関して上記QAM変 調されたビットストリームを復号化する第2の復号器(170)とを有する受信 機。 2. 上記第2の復号器に接続され、遅延を加える遅延部と、 上記第1の復号器に接続され、上記第1の復号器によって定められた上記部分 集合領域に関係した情報を発生する再符号器とを更に有する請求項1記載の受信 機。 3. 上記遅延部、上記再符号器、及び、上記第2の復号器は、復号化段を形成 し、 上記QAM変調されたビットストリームのより精細な信号点配置を復号化する ため付加的な復号化段が追加される、請求項2記載の受信機。 4. 上記第1の復号器に接続され、上記第1の復号器からの上記復号化された ビットストリームを復号化する外側の第3の復号器を更に有する請求項1記載の 受信機。 5. n階層レベルの4相位相シフトキーイング(QPSK)方式 信号点配置を有する直交振幅変調(QAM)方式信号点配置図により表現される 複数のQAM位相ベクトル点を有するQAM信号を復号化する方法であって、 (a)復号化された信号を生成するため、QPSK方式信号点配置に関して第 1の階層レベルの上記QAM信号を復号化するため第1の復号器を使用する段階 と、 (b)上記第1の復号器によって定められたQAM方式信号点配置の部分集合 領域内でPSK方式信号点配置に関して第2の階層レベルの上記QAM信号を復 号化するため第2の復号器を使用する段階とを有する方法。 6. 付加的な階層レベルのQAM信号を復号化する付加的な復号器を使用する 段階を更に有する請求項5記載の方法。 7. 上記第1の復号器及び上記第2の復号器は畳み込み復号器である、請求項 2記載の受信機又は請求項5記載の方法。 8. 上記畳み込み復号器はビタビ復号器である請求項7記載の受信機又は方法 。 9. (a1)上記QAM信号に遅延を加える段階と、 (a2)上記第1の復号器によって定められた上記部分集合領域に関係した情 報を発生させるため、上記第1の復号器からの上記復号化された信号を符号化す る段階とを更に有する請求項5記載の方法。 10. (c)上記第1の復号器からの上記復号化された信号を復号化するため 第3の復号器を使用する段階を更に有する請求項5記載の方法。 11. 上記第3の復号器はブロック復号器である請求項4記載の受信機又は請 求項10記載の方法。 12. 上記ブロック復号器はリード・ソロモン復号器である請求項11記載の 受信機又は方法。 13. 衛星信号受信機において、n階層レベルの4相位相シフトキーイング( QPSK)方式信号点配置を有する直交振幅変調(QAM)方式信号点配置図に より表現される複数のQAM位相ベクトル点を有するQAM信号を復号化する方 法であって、 復調されたQAM信号を生成するため、衛星伝送チャネルから受信された入力 QAM信号を復調する段階と、 対応した階層レベルの上記復調されたQAM信号を連続的に復号化するため、 複数の復号器を使用する段階とを有する方法。 14. 上記対応した階層レベルの上記復調されたQAM信号を連続的に復号化 する段階はQPSK方式信号点配置に関して行われる、請求項13記載の方法。 15. 上記復号器はビタビ復号器である、請求項13記載の方法。
